1. Understand Your Priorities
Understanding your priorities is the first step towards effective time management. Make a list of your daily, weekly, and monthly tasks, and categorize them based on urgency and importance. The Eisenhower Matrix is a great tool for this, helping you distinguish between what is urgent and what is truly important.
2. Set Clear Goals
Setting clear, actionable goals gives you a roadmap to follow. Utilize the SMART criteria—Specific, Measurable, Achievable, Relevant, and Time-bound—to formulate goals that are not only motivating but also measurable. This clarity will help you focus on what truly matters.
3. Create a Schedule
Once you have your priorities and goals set, creating a schedule is essential. Use planners, calendars, or digital apps to allocate specific time slots for your tasks. Be sure to factor in breaks and downtime to prevent burnout.
4. Limit Distractions
In the age of technology, distractions are everywhere. To make the most of your time, identify what typically distracts you—be it social media, emails, or noise—and take steps to limit these distractions. Consider using tools like website blockers or setting your phone on ‘Do Not Disturb’ mode during critical work periods.
5. Practice the Two-Minute Rule
The two-minute rule is a simple yet effective strategy for managing small tasks. If a task will take two minutes or less to complete, do it immediately. This prevents small tasks from piling up and becoming overwhelming, freeing up your mental space for more significant projects.

6. Delegate and Collaborate
Don’t be afraid to delegate tasks. If you work within a team, collaborating can significantly increase efficiency. Identify tasks that others can handle, allowing you to focus on the aspects of your work that require your unique expertise.
7. Embrace Technology
Leverage technology to simplify your life. There are numerous apps and tools designed for productivity, whether it’s project management software like Trello or time-tracking tools like Toggl. These tools can help you stay organized and aware of how you are spending your time.
8. Take Care of Yourself
Your physical and mental well-being significantly impacts productivity. Ensure you are getting enough sleep, eating healthily, and exercising regularly. Incorporating mindfulness practices, such as meditation or yoga, can also enhance your focus and reduce stress levels.
9. Review and Adjust
Finally, it’s crucial to regularly review your progress. Schedule time weekly or monthly to assess how well you are sticking to your goals and managing your time. Use these insights to adjust your strategies and improve your efficiency continuously.
10. Stay Motivated
Staying motivated is vital for maintaining productivity in the long run. Find what inspires you—whether it’s quotes, music, or personal success stories—and incorporate these motivators into your daily routine. Celebrating small wins can also enhance motivation and keep you focused on the larger picture.
